Episode 3: Making Magic

On the medicine of Hippo, and how loving containers and limits can create freedom.

The evening we arrived at KaingU Lodge in Zambia, we took a sunset boat tour of the Kafue River — and inadvertently steered directly into a pod of submerged hippos.

What followed was both genuinely terrifying and, in retrospect, one of the most perfect encounters I could have had with an animal whose medicine I’ve been sitting with for years.

Hippo knows something most of us resist: that limits are not the opposite of freedom. They are the container in which freedom becomes possible.

In this episode, I share the story of that river encounter, what hippo has taught me about the magic that lives inside constraints, and something quite personal — the years I spent fighting my own hard limits around food, and what happened when I finally stopped.
